Membership Application Form: Comprehensive Guide

Understanding membership application forms

A membership application form is a crucial tool used by organizations to gather essential information from prospective members. These forms serve several purposes, including ensuring a streamlined application process, maintaining records for future communications, and confirming a candidate's eligibility based on their provided details. Additionally, such forms help organizations evaluate potential members' interests, aligning them with the values and goals of the institution.

The importance of a well-designed membership application form cannot be overstated. A well-structured form enhances user experience, promotes engagement, and encourages applications, while a poorly designed form can deter potential members from completing their submissions. An effective form reflects professionalism and establishes a positive first impression of the organization.

Key elements of a membership application form

An effective membership application form should include essential information that enables your organization to understand who your potential members are. This typically includes personal information like name, age, and occupation; contact details such as phone number and email; and a section for selecting the type of membership they are interested in.

Optional elements can enhance user engagement by allowing applicants to express their preferences and interests. For example, including a feedback section can provide valuable insights into why individuals want to join your organization, which can be leveraged for future initiatives.

Personal Information: Name, date of birth, and occupation.
Contact Details: Email address, phone number, and mailing address.
Membership Type Selection: Options for different membership tiers.
Preferences and Interests: Areas the applicant is particularly interested in.
Feedback Section: Space for applicants to share why they want to join.

Designing an effective membership application form

The layout of your membership application form plays a major role in its usability. Effective forms had best be divided into sections that allow for a logical flow of information. By grouping similar questions, you create a smoother experience for applicants, minimizing frustration and encouraging them to complete the form.

Another important aspect is the use of clear, descriptive labels for each section. This guides the applicant through the process and enhances clarity. Additionally, considering visual appeal with appropriate fonts and colors that align with your organization’s identity can make the form more inviting.

Divide the Form into Sections: Create logical groupings of questions.
Use Clear, Descriptive Labels: Help applicants understand what’s required.
Ensure Mobile-Friendly Design: Optimize for smartphones and tablets.
Accessibility for All Users: Use suitable contrasts and alt text.

Deciding on the format: online vs. offline

When it comes to formats, online membership application forms stand out due to their convenience and ease of use. Applicants can fill out the form anytime, anywhere, and submit it instantly. This immediacy not only speeds up the processing time for applications but also allows organizations to easily manage data, especially when using cloud-based solutions like pdfFiller.

On the other hand, there are certain instances where offline forms might be more appropriate, such as events in remote areas with unreliable internet access or for individuals who prefer traditional methods. Offering both options can cater to a wider audience, ensuring accessibility for all.

Advantages of Online Forms: Speed, convenience, and easy data collection.
When to Use Offline Forms: Events or situations where internet access is limited.
Hybrid Approaches: Provide both online and offline options to maximize reach.

Common pitfalls in membership application forms

When creating a membership application form, organizations must be mindful of common pitfalls that could hinder the process. Misleading or confusing questions can result in incomplete applications or frustration among users. It's essential to formulate questions clearly and provide examples when necessary to avoid misinterpretation.

Data security and privacy concerns are critical in today's digital environment. Ensure that you are transparent about how personal information will be used and establish proper safeguards. Providing clear instructions on filling out the form can also help minimize errors and enhance the applicant's experience.

Misleading Questions: Formulate clear and direct questions.
Data Security: Be transparent about data handling and privacy policies.
Provide Instructions: Clear guidance can help reduce errors.

Encouraging prospective members to complete applications

A welcoming tone throughout your membership application form is crucial. By ensuring that language is friendly and encouraging, prospective members will feel more comfortable completing the application. Remind users how joining your organization can enhance their experiences and extend their network, ultimately boosting completion rates.

Implementing strategies to reduce drop-off rates during the application process is also vital. This could include limiting the length of the form, displaying a progress bar, or providing incentives for completion. Building a sense of community early on can encourage applicants to stay engaged and ultimately complete their applications.

Friendly Tone: Use welcoming language throughout the form.
Strategies for Reducing Drop-off: Limit length and offer incentives.
Create a Sense of Community: Engage applicants early to encourage completion.
